I always drilled my belly holes in the closed grain of the plug thinking it is the most dense and would naturally want to lay on the water with the dense grain down. Then i started using Taggar's Hydro-orientation method and found out how wrong i was. Each plug floats a little different no matter what the grain. Now i was thinkin today, being that the plugs, or at least mine, are never perfectly round with the drift off dead center, especially on the softer cedars, could this be a reason why each plug will float a little different? When i mark my belly holes with a pencil spinning on the lathe, it will hit on the high sides and not the low. I would think if you drilled the belly holes on the high side that would be the heaviest side of the plug and lay down on that side. Whata you think. :huh: |

back when BM and I started making needles, we test floated them in salt water in a bucket to see how they sat and how they sunk and how fast or slow the sunk. Then we used the same water to float round blanks that were destined to be swimmers, because even doing the roll test on a flat surface like the tablesaw, they still were not quite right. Jigman is correct about the density of the grain being different in different parts of the wood, even from the same sticks. It is much more accurate to float the wood, there is nothing wrong with raised grain, once dry, it sands smooth. Hooks and belly weights are not enough to compensate for some discrepincies in the wood density on some plugs. It might seem like a picky thing to do, but it gets results. If I made bottle swimmers, I would definately float them before any cutting or drilling. If you ever made pikies with small knots in the wood, you'd see that it matters where they are. " When i mark my belly holes with a pencil spinning on the lathe, it will hit on the high sides and not the low. I would think if you drilled the belly holes on the high side that would be the heaviest side of the plug and lay down on that side." Dave, not neccesarilly. take some round stock, now sand a flat spot along one side all along it's length. flaot it and see how it sits |

that's correct Larry if the plug is simply just sitting in the water.
but we usually apply a force to the lure as it goes thru the water to swim like a fish, any slaight differences in the balance of the plug can be magnified as the plug is moved thru the water. I took mechanical engineering in college and I'm sticking to it :D all in all, the balance can be thrown off even more when the thru wiring hole is drilled, since it is rare that they will be drill to exact tollerances. you can drive yourselves crazy with piciune stuff, they are just plugs. OK here goes----
After an unscientific , fly by the seat of your pants study, done in 103 deg heat today, these are the results: 12 plugs, 6 ayc and 6 red ceda were marked on the lathe using the "The Turning Out of Round Theory" and then taken for a swim in the bathtub using "The Hydro-orientation Theory". Of the 12 plugs tested by the TOR Theory, the results were: 8 showed the Flat side down. 4 showed the round side down. Of the 12 plugs tested by the HO Theory,the results were: 6 showed the Open grain down. 6 showed the Closed grain down. When they were broken down by AYC vs Red Ceda the results were: OTR Theory: Red Ceda 5 flat side down, 1 round side down. Ayc 3 flat side down 3 round side down. HO Theory: Red Ceda 5 open grain down, 1 closed grain down. Ayc 3 open grain down, 3 closed grain down. Conclusion: Between the 2 ways tested the HO Theory showed 100% accuracy.:hihi: The OTR Theory did show some consistency with the Red Ceda being that 5 out of 6 times the Flat side was down, but split 3 and 3 on the AYC.
